That's not the pound, far from it. Dog "rescues" are usually a network of people dedicated to a specific breed, and open their homes/shelters/clinics as foster homes for dogs either needing a home, or saved from harm. They keep them and care for them as their own until a more stable home can be found. Contact them first thing tomorrow, it's worth a shot.

Hell I would have paid for access to a program like that here in Arkansas. I had to give up my Rottie when I moved and there was no Rott Rescue near me. He did end up with a good family though, just took for ever to find them.

P.S. Shelters DO NOT kill pits just for being pits. They do take the breed into account, and limit adoption options, and times for those that show signs of aggression.
